Cecilia Suárez
Biography
Cecilia Suárez, born on November 22, 1971, is a celebrated Mexican actress renowned for her impactful performances in both film and television, predominantly in Spanish. With a career that began in 1997, Suárez has become a prominent figure in the entertainment industry, earning critical acclaim for her diverse roles.
Her work has garnered significant recognition, including a nomination for the prestigious Ariel Award, which honors excellence in Mexican cinema. Additionally, Suárez's talent has been acknowledged on the international stage, resulting in a nomination for an Emmy International Award.
